The Huawei Mate 70 is a non-folding smartphone built around a 6.7″ OLED/AMOLED panel running at a 120Hz refresh rate with a pixel density of 440 ppi. It carries a HiSilicon Kirin 9020 chipset paired with 12GB of RAM and up to 1024GB of internal storage, all within a slim 7.8 mm profile weighing 203 g. The device holds an IP68 rating, confirming its waterproof designation under the provided specifications.

On the imaging side, the Mate 70 offers a triple rear camera setup with 50, 12, and 40 MP sensors, optical image stabilization, laser autofocus, 5x optical zoom, and support for RAW capture alongside manual controls for ISO, shutter speed, white balance, and exposure. Connectivity includes 5G, Wi-Fi 7 (802.11be), Bluetooth 5.2, NFC, USB Type-C with USB 3.1, and satellite emergency SOS. The 5300 mAh battery supports 66W wired fast charging and 50W wireless charging, and the phone ships with a charger included.

The Huawei Mate 70 is powered by the HiSilicon Kirin 9020 chipset, built on a 7 nm semiconductor process with a 12-thread CPU configuration running at 2 x 2.5, 6 x 2.15, and 4 x 1.6 GHz using big.LITTLE technology, and a thermal design power of 6W. It comes with 12GB of RAM clocked at 2750 MHz and a maximum memory bandwidth of 44 GB/s, alongside 1024GB of internal storage. Graphics are handled by the integrated Maleoon 920 GPU running at 840 MHz, with support for DirectX 12, OpenGL ES 3.2, and OpenCL 2. The chipset also includes integrated LTE, supports 64-bit processing, and the device is equipped with integrated graphics.

The Huawei Mate 70 features a multi-lens rear camera system with three sensors at 50, 12, and 40 MP, paired with apertures of f/1.4, f/3.4, and f/2.2 respectively, a CMOS sensor, 5x optical zoom, and built-in optical image stabilization. Autofocus options include phase-detection, laser, touch, and continuous autofocus during video recording, while a dual-tone LED flash with two LEDs handles low-light situations. Manual controls cover ISO, shutter speed, exposure, focus, and white balance, and the camera also supports RAW capture, HDR mode, burst mode, slow-motion video, panoramas, and timelapse, though 360° panorama, HDR10 recording, Dolby Vision recording, and 3D photo/video are not available. The 13 MP front camera sits at f/2.4 and is a single-lens unit positioned conventionally — not under the display — with no front-facing flash, and the rear flash does not use RGB LEDs.

The Huawei Mate 70 supports 5G cellular connectivity and accommodates two SIM cards, with Wi-Fi coverage spanning Wi-Fi 4 (802.11n), Wi-Fi 5 (802.11ac), Wi-Fi 6 (802.11ax), and Wi-Fi 7 (802.11be). It connects via Bluetooth 5.2 and includes a USB Type-C port running USB 3.1, while NFC and a fingerprint scanner are also present. The device supports GPS and Galileo for positioning, and onboard sensors include a gyroscope, accelerometer, compass, and infrared sensor. Notably, it offers emergency SOS via satellite, though crash detection, ANT+, a heart rate monitor, a barometer, HDMI output, DLNA certification, 3D facial recognition, an iris scanner, motion tracking, optical tracking, and a built-in projector are all absent. No stylus is included, and there is no external memory slot.
